Structural Examination
A comprehensive architectural assessment develops an important part of the residential or commercial property evaluation process, concentrating especially on the honesty and stability of a building. This examination looks for to recognize any existing or possible architectural shortages that might endanger safety or lead to costly repairs.
Throughout the inspection, professionals assess various parts, consisting of the structure, framework, walls, and roofing systems. They look for indications of clearing up or shifting, such as splits in wall surfaces or unequal floorings, which can indicate underlying problems. The assessment likewise entails checking out the quality of building and construction products and techniques used, guaranteeing conformity with building regulations and criteria.
Furthermore, assessors might look for signs of dampness invasion, which can bring about wood rot and mold and mildew, further compromising structural honesty. They likewise review load-bearing elements to guarantee they can appropriately sustain the weight of the structure and its components.
Inevitably, a complete structural evaluation provides vital understandings for possible buyers and house owners, allowing them to make informed choices relating to residential property financial investments and needed maintenance. By recognizing structural worries early, proprietors can address problems proactively, protecting the long-lasting value and safety of the building.
Electrical System Analysis
An efficient electric system analysis is critical in the property evaluation process, as it evaluates the safety, performance, and conformity of a building's electrical facilities - Commercial property inspections. This analysis commonly incorporates a comprehensive examination of the main electric panel, circuit breakers, and electrical wiring systems. Examiners seek indications of wear, deterioration, or damage that might compromise safety and security
The analysis includes screening for sufficient grounding and bonding, making certain that the electric system is correctly attached to prevent electrical shock or fire threats. Inspectors additionally assess the capacity of the electrical system to deal with the current lots, identifying any type of potential overloading problems that could cause blackouts or failures.
On top of that, the analysis checks for the presence of GFCI (Ground Mistake Circuit Interrupter) and AFCI (Arc Mistake Circuit Interrupter) tools in ideal places, which are vital for securing against electric shocks and protecting against fires. Compliance with neighborhood structure codes and policies is likewise verified to make sure that any kind of installments or modifications meet safety criteria.
